When you use an external applicant tracking system to initiate the internal hire process, what two attributes are required to identify the employee?

Show Suggested Answer Hide Answer
Suggested Answer: D

When initiating the internal hire process with an external applicant tracking system, 'Employee ID' and 'Name' are required to identify the employee, ensuring accurate matching and continuity of the candidate's profile data within SAP SuccessFactors.
